After getting mauled in last week's cannabis stocks rout, an analyst on Wednesday said "the worst is over" for weed giant Canopy Growth (
T.WEED) as the investment community’s expectations come down to earth, sending TWEED stock and industry peers racing higher.
Canopy Growth stock surged 16.3 percent at press time in the stock market today.
Other pot stocks also made gains. Aurora Cannabis (
T.ACB), a large rival to Canopy, jumped an impressive 14.3 percent. Aurora's stock got slammed last week as well, after a disappointing quarter and an announcement that it would halt construction on two facilities.
Cronos Group (
T.CRON) added 4.3 percent while Tilray (
TLRY) was up 4.3 percent.
